From 2f08dd633a8648365ae14cd035131ab7ca241c96 Mon Sep 17 00:00:00 2001 From: Zhengyuan Cui Date: Wed, 6 Nov 2024 20:36:46 +0000 Subject: [PATCH] Allow command line tools to access Tachyon service in user builds. Bug: 377528455 Change-Id: I878e960b32af45030cebf73e9138752506c37953 Flag: tachyon --- edgetpu/sepolicy/edgetpu_tachyon_service.te |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) diff --git a/edgetpu/sepolicy/edgetpu_tachyon_service.te b/edgetpu/sepolicy/edgetpu_tachyon_service.te index 80db366..642b469 100644 --- a/edgetpu/sepolicy/edgetpu_tachyon_service.te +++ b/edgetpu/sepolicy/edgetpu_tachyon_service.te @@ -42,7 +42,7 @@ allow edgetpu_tachyon_server proc_version:file r_file_perms; # Allow Tachyon service to send trace packets to Perfetto with SELinux enabled # under userdebug builds. -userdebug_or_eng(`perfetto_producer(edgetpu_tachyon_server)') +perfetto_producer(edgetpu_tachyon_server) # Allow Tachyon service to read tflite DarwiNN delegate properties get_prop(edgetpu_tachyon_server, vendor_tflite_delegate_prop) @@ -65,6 +65,4 @@ userdebug_or_eng(` ') # For shell level testing -userdebug_or_eng(` - binder_call(edgetpu_tachyon_server, shell); -') +binder_call(edgetpu_tachyon_server, shell);